程深入学习Redis,提升你的开发能力牛客网Redis课程(牛客网Redis课)
随着计算机科学技术的发展,如今数据存储已经成为人们日常使用的重要技术,其中Redis是应用最广泛的内存数据存储器。因此,深入学习此技术非常重要,可以帮助开发人员更好地理解和利用Redis技术来提升开发能力。
牛客网是一家专注于为开发者提供培训和学习的网站,其中提供了一些Redis的课程,旨在让学习者深入了解Redis的运行原理和使用方法,让他们能够游刃有余地使用Redis进行数据存储和检索。
在这门Redis课程中,学习者将学习基本概念、安装卸载、Redis命令使用等内容,以便让他们能够轻松地搭建和使用Redis,将其作为项目开发的辅助工具。除了对Redis的使用,学习者还可以学习到基础配置、池化、高可用、主从复制等运维知识,进一步提升其开发效率。
此外,牛客网还为学习者提供练习题和案例,让他们能够充分理解Redis的功能及其应用。例如,学习者可以了解如何使用Redis构建用户活动互动计数器,或使用Redis实现文本缓存:
// 使用Redis构建用户活动互动计数器
// 连接Redis
var client = redis.createClient(6379, ‘localhost’);
// 监听活动
client.on(‘activity’, function(key) {
// 获取计数器值
client.hincrby(‘activity_count’, key, 1);
});
// 获取活动数量
client.hgetall(‘activity_count’);
// 使用Redis实现文本缓存
// 连接Redis
var client = redis.createClient(6379, ‘localhost’);
// 设置缓存
client.set(url, content);
// 获取缓存
client.get(url);
通过利用这些练习题及案例,学习者可以更好的理解Redis的功能,从而更好的使用此技术。
综上所述,牛客网提供的这门Redis课程旨在让学习者深入理解Redis的功能,更好地利用它进行数据存储和检索,用它缓存数据,从而提升开发者的工作效率。
相关文章